I've used F# in a professional job and its fine - on very large scale apps for large corps. There's features in it that I feel make certain apps much easier to write that have no equivalent in C# or C# is just starting to get them. Its also easier to teach IMO than C# since code typically uses less concepts.
The usual features (e.g TP's) that are used to sell the language though I feel are oversold and tbh not the main reason F# users like the language - in fact I think TP's need an overhaul and are a distraction. Inlining code for math (which is just getting an equivalent like feature in the next C#), unions/records together, functions and type inference, leaning to compile time vs runtime dispatch in code style, etc I feel are where its strengths are at. More than features I've found for large scale projects its just easier to spot bad code in F#, less bugs have made it ot Production when .NET teams have tried it, and less of it makes it to code reviews.
I've found F# tooling at least for VS Code more stable than the C# equivalent. But that's not saying much - most languages plugins for VS Code don't feel that stable to me if not JS (e.g. the Java one used to crash on me all the time). In VS Studio, Rider, etc are options.
Documentation should be improved sure especially for people getting into it; but it is the smaller language and documentation goes out of date quickly. This obviously penalises the new starter without a mentor/senior dev to teach them in the job/elsewhere.
